Transaction dfe43ff186fd252921a4e8850028cb032f1645be5c9bf503260bb3734e914b4b
1 Input
2 Outputs
- dfe43ff186fd252921a4e8850028cb032f1645be5c9bf503260bb3734e914b4b:0
- dfe43ff186fd252921a4e8850028cb032f1645be5c9bf503260bb3734e914b4b:1
value 284366
address 1Kiys8c1cz69PS1THtSefwWtpxk6FHnEy9
value 66611846
address 32L4vwV5SXApq4onJ89xHem6JecFkj3azo